Mastering The Art Of Intubation With An Intubation Simulator

Intubation is a critical medical procedure that involves inserting a tube into a patient’s airway to help them breathe. It is often performed in emergency situations, such as during surgeries or when a patient is unable to breathe on their own. Mastering the technique of intubation is crucial for healthcare professionals to ensure the safety and well-being of their patients. However, it can be a challenging skill to perfect, requiring precision, practice, and experience.

To aid in the training and development of this important skill, medical educators have turned to the use of intubation simulators. These advanced training tools provide a realistic and immersive learning experience for healthcare professionals to practice and refine their intubation techniques in a safe and controlled environment. By utilizing an intubation simulator, trainees can gain valuable hands-on experience, build confidence, and improve their proficiency in intubation procedures.

One of the key benefits of using an intubation simulator is the ability to simulate various clinical scenarios and patient conditions. These simulators are designed to replicate the anatomy and physiology of the human airway, allowing trainees to practice intubation techniques on lifelike models that closely resemble real patients. This realistic training environment helps healthcare professionals develop the skills and knowledge needed to handle different intubation challenges, such as managing difficult airways or performing emergency intubations.

Another important advantage of intubation simulators is the opportunity for repeated practice and feedback. Trainees can perform intubations multiple times on the simulator, honing their skills and correcting any mistakes along the way. Instructors can provide immediate feedback and guidance based on the trainee’s performance, helping them identify areas for improvement and develop their intubation proficiency. This iterative process of practice and feedback is essential for mastering the art of intubation and ensuring optimal patient outcomes.

Furthermore, intubation simulators offer a safe and controlled learning environment for trainees to explore and refine their intubation techniques. Unlike traditional training methods that involve practicing on real patients, intubation simulators pose no risk to patient safety and allow trainees to make mistakes without consequences. This hands-on experience in a risk-free setting helps build trainee confidence, reduce anxiety, and enhance their overall performance in intubation procedures.

Additionally, intubation simulators can be tailored to meet the specific training needs of healthcare professionals at different skill levels. From beginner trainees who are just learning the basics of intubation to experienced practitioners looking to refine their advanced techniques, simulators can be adjusted to provide a customized training experience for each individual. This flexibility allows trainees to progress at their own pace, focus on areas of weakness, and ultimately become proficient in the art of intubation.
